Transaction 51001febfaad992681ed9b71cb065b0e712860629a2ae4d73218f1602864e22e
1 Input
1 Output
-
51001febfaad992681ed9b71cb065b0e712860629a2ae4d73218f1602864e22e:0
- value
- 10606
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d092375aaf9b908990d0b6e17cf43f1ba72742d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q4vuVKHpvHjGhK5GSrRBh8VLopnHcXZ6F